ABSTRACT: The species composition of the Sididae (Branchiopoda: Cladocera) of Laos (Vientiane Province and Vientiane City) was studied, based on 52 samples from 28 localities. Five species were recorded, with the genus Diaphanosoma represented by three. Two other genera, Pseudosida and Sida, had one species each (Pseudosida szalayi Daday, 1898 and Sida cf. americana Korovchinsky, 1979). The latter taxon, probably invasive, is new to Laos and to South-East Asia. In most cases two species of Sididae co-occurred but in eight localities combinations of three and four species were seen.
